AnTuTu Benchmark is a benchmarking tool for Android smartphones and tablets that allows you to check the performance of your device. Also, it's very useful when you want to download games with powerful graphics.
AnTuTu benchmark tests are divided into three phases. In the first step, the application checks the performance of your device's RAM memory through a series of continuous data streams that test your device's resistance.
In the second phase, AnTuTu Benchmark only checks how your Android device handles two-dimensional graphics. This will fill your screen with pixelated figures and let you see how the device is doing.
In the third and last phase, which is the most difficult, AnTuTu Benchmark checks the resistance of your device with 3D graphics. You can see a 3D sequence as a benchmark for a PC.
Antutu Benchmark is a very useful tool to check your device's performance and tell you if you can move a game or anything else to your device.
